THE Giants have released back-row forwards Jon Molloy and Matthew Sarsfield from the final year of their contracts by mutual consent.

The 21-year-olds arrived from Wigan two years ago, with Molloy having made two Super League appearances and Sarsfield having failed to make the breakthrough into the first team and with the level of competition for places in the pack being fierce, it was felt a move would be in the interest of all concerned.

"Everyone can see the massive selection options available to head coach Paul Anderson in the back-row area," explained Giants managing director Richard Thewlis.

"The reality is that Matthew and Jon would have faced a huge task trying to get ahead of the likes of Ferres, Chan, Lawrence, O’Donnell and Ta’ai, with further competition for their spots coming from Fairbank, Cording and Aspinall.

"So it was felt best for the players to be able to get regular game-time that they move on and I expect both to announce clubs for 2013 soon."
